Description of problem:
Compute resource can be only connected through satellite. But not possible to connect through the capsule.
We have 3 different data centers on 3 different location. Each location has VXrack and Vcenter. For managing the Linux servers, we have provisioned 1 satellite server in one location and other 2 location has capsule connected to the satellite. Our issue is when we want to connect the VCenter to Satellite, we need to open 443 from one site to another 2 site. But if there is a way to connect the Vcenter through the Capsule, then we no need to open the port between the location.

How reproducible:
Install fresh satellite and 2 capsule in 3 different location. Try to add the VCenter as the compute resource to satellite. It fails if the satellite not open the port 443 to other 2 location.
Steps to Reproduce:
1. Install one satellite and 2 capsule on 3 location (or 3 different network)
2. Try to add VCenter as compute resource on the satellite for all the 3 location
3. If the port 443 is not open from satellite to other 2 location VCenter, then connection will fail.
Actual results:
Unable to load the datacenter/ Connection refused
Expected results:
VCenter should be able to add or connect through the respective capsule on respective location
